public class GenericPolicyFinderModule
extends com.sun.xacml.finder.PolicyFinderModule
| Constructor and Description |
|---|
GenericPolicyFinderModule(PolicyIndex policyIndex,
com.sun.xacml.combine.PolicyCombiningAlgorithm combiningAlg) |
| Modifier and Type | Method and Description |
|---|---|
com.sun.xacml.finder.PolicyFinderResult |
findPolicy(com.sun.xacml.EvaluationCtx context)
Finds a policy based on a request's context.
|
void |
init()
Initialize this module.
|
void |
init(com.sun.xacml.finder.PolicyFinder policyFinder) |
boolean |
isRequestSupported()
Always returns
true since this module does support finding
policies based on context. |
public GenericPolicyFinderModule(PolicyIndex policyIndex, com.sun.xacml.combine.PolicyCombiningAlgorithm combiningAlg) throws PolicyIndexException, URISyntaxException
public boolean isRequestSupported()
true since this module does support finding
policies based on context.isRequestSupported in class com.sun.xacml.finder.PolicyFinderModulepublic void init()
throws MelcoePDPException
PolicyFinder when a PDP is created.MelcoePDPExceptionpublic com.sun.xacml.finder.PolicyFinderResult findPolicy(com.sun.xacml.EvaluationCtx context)
findPolicy in class com.sun.xacml.finder.PolicyFinderModulecontext - the representation of the request datapublic void init(com.sun.xacml.finder.PolicyFinder policyFinder)
init in class com.sun.xacml.finder.PolicyFinderModuleCopyright © 2013 DuraSpace. All Rights Reserved.